Πίνακας περιεχομένων:

Απλό ρολόι σκακιού Arduino: 5 βήματα
Απλό ρολόι σκακιού Arduino: 5 βήματα

Βίντεο: Απλό ρολόι σκακιού Arduino: 5 βήματα

Βίντεο: Απλό ρολόι σκακιού Arduino: 5 βήματα
Βίντεο: Using multiple TM1637 4 digits LED Display with Arduino 2024, Ιούλιος
Anonim
Image
Image
Απλό ρολόι σκακιού Arduino
Απλό ρολόι σκακιού Arduino
Απλό ρολόι σκακιού Arduino
Απλό ρολόι σκακιού Arduino
Απλό ρολόι σκακιού Arduino
Απλό ρολόι σκακιού Arduino

Όταν σκέφτηκα να κάνω ένα ρολόι σκακιού με το Arduino, ο στόχος ήταν να δημιουργήσω χρησιμοποιώντας απλό προγραμματισμό χωρίς τάξη χρήσης και να δουλέψω με το μητρώο AVR. Η βάση που χρησιμοποιήθηκε ήταν το Arduino Reference. Το πιο δύσκολο πράγμα ήταν να χειριστείτε το χρονόμετρο χρησιμοποιώντας μόνο το Arduino millis (). Η ιδέα είναι ότι το έργο μπορεί να είναι χρήσιμο από τους αρχάριους μαθητές του Arduino.

Βήμα 1: Χαρακτηριστικά

  • Πλήρης ρύθμιση του χρονοδιακόπτη χρησιμοποιώντας το πληκτρολόγιο σε ώρα, λεπτά και δευτερόλεπτα, από 1 δευτερόλεπτο έως 10 ώρες
  • Τελευταία ρύθμιση αποθήκευσης στο eeprom
  • Έλεγχος χρόνου με ξαφνικό θάνατο ή αύξηση έως και 99 seg
  • Παύση χρονοδιακόπτη χρησιμοποιώντας οποιοδήποτε πλήκτρο πληκτρολογίου και απελευθέρωση χρησιμοποιώντας κουμπί παιχνιδιού
  • Sχος για να ελέγξετε ότι πατήθηκε το κουμπί παιχνιδιού και όταν τελειώσει το παιχνίδι

Βήμα 2: Μέρη

  • Arduino Uno ή οποιοδήποτε άλλο
  • 2 Πατήστε το κουμπί R13-502
  • Βομβητής
  • Για πίνακα ασπίδων LCD, μπορεί να χρησιμοποιηθεί ασπίδα πληκτρολογίου LCD ή DIY χρησιμοποιώντας:

    • LCD 16x2
    • 6 Tactile Push Button Switch
    • Universal Circuit Board
    • Κεφαλίδα καρφιτσών σειράς

Βήμα 3: Κύκλωμα

Κύκλωμα
Κύκλωμα
Κύκλωμα
Κύκλωμα

Το πιο περίπλοκο κύκλωμα είναι το LCD Keypad Shield, αν αυτό το κομμάτι αγοραστεί έτοιμο, τα υπόλοιπα είναι τόσο απλά.

Βήμα 4: Αρχεία

Κωδικός Arduino:

Περίπτερο Arduino:

Σετ σκακιού Bauhaus:

Βήμα 5: Ενημέρωση - 2021 Ιανουάριος

Ενημέρωση - 2021 Ιανουάριος
Ενημέρωση - 2021 Ιανουάριος
Ενημέρωση - 2021 Ιανουάριος
Ενημέρωση - 2021 Ιανουάριος
Ενημέρωση - 2021 Ιανουάριος
Ενημέρωση - 2021 Ιανουάριος
Ενημέρωση - 2021 Ιανουάριος
Ενημέρωση - 2021 Ιανουάριος

Η διαφορά σε αυτό το νέο περίπτερο είναι ότι χρησιμοποίησα ένα Arduino Pro Mini αντί για Arduino Uno. Καθώς το Pro Mini χρησιμοποιεί το ίδιο Atmega 328 τίποτα δεν άλλαξε σε συνδέσεις κώδικα ή ηλεκτρονικά:

Arduino Stand Definitive Edition:

Συνιστάται: